A five-year-old boy was brought by his parents with a swelling in the left lumbar region since two years
Contrast enhanced CT scan of the abdomen shows a well-defined, heterogeneously enhancing lesion measuring 7.2×9.2x11.2 cms arising from the interpolar region of the left kidney with areas of necrosis or cystic changes. The left renal vein is compressed by the mass. The infrarenal IVC is pushed to the right. The tumor abuts the left renal pelvis - however the pelvicalyceal system is undilated.
Named after the German surgeon Max Wilms, who first described the condition in 1899 in his work titled "Die Mischgeschwülste Der Niere" (The Mixed Tumors of the Kidney).
